Importance of Hopper Cleaning
Hoppers in mixing plants store various materials such as aggregates, cement, and additives. Over time, these materials can accumulate and solidify, leading to blockages and impeding the smooth flow of materials during the batching process. Regular cleaning of hoppers not only ensures uninterrupted operation but also helps maintain the quality of the final product.
Tools for Hopper Cleaning
- Air Compressor: An air compressor equipped with a nozzle attachment is often used to blow away loose debris and dust from the hopper surfaces.
- Wire Brush: A wire brush is effective in removing stubborn buildup and residues from the inner walls of the hopper.
- Scrapers: Scraper tools, such as flat-bladed scrapers or putty knives, are useful for scraping off hardened materials adhered to the hopper surfaces.
- Vacuum Cleaner: Industrial-grade vacuum cleaners equipped with suitable attachments can efficiently remove fine particles and loose materials from hoppers.
- High-Pressure Washer: In some cases, a high-pressure washer can be employed to spray water jets at high velocity, dislodging and washing away hardened deposits from the hopper walls.
Methods for Hopper Cleaning
- Dry Cleaning: Start by using an air compressor to blow away loose debris and dust from the hopper. Follow up with wire brushes and scrapers to remove any remaining hardened materials.
- Wet Cleaning: Begin by spraying water inside the hopper using a high-pressure washer to soften and loosen stubborn deposits. Then, use scrapers or wire brushes to remove the softened materials. Finally, rinse the hopper with clean water and dry it thoroughly.
Safety Considerations
- Always wear appropriate personal protective equipment (PPE), including gloves, goggles, and respiratory protection.
- Ensure the mixing plant is powered off and locked out before cleaning.
- Be cautious of sharp edges or protrusions inside the hopper while using tools.
- Follow manufacturer instructions and adhere to established safety protocols.
